Vital Supplies for Surviving in the Wilderness



To stay alive when faced with a emergency situation in the outdoors, having the right gear is truly vital. A sturdy knife is essential for chopping and various tasks. A means to make fire – such as a ferro rod, lighter, or matches – is imperative for warmth and preparing food. Getting around like a compass and map (and the ability to use them!) are completely necessary . Finally, a basic first-aid kit, sufficient water cleaning methods, and strong shelter, such as a tarp or emergency bivy sack, can mean the difference between a tough experience and a dangerous one.

Building Shelter: How to Stay Safe in the Wild



Constructing your simple camp is critically vital for living in a wilderness environment. Finding a available cover, like an overhang, is an initial action, but making a quick structure offers far better defense from harsh climate and wild predators. Employ readily available materials such as branches, brush, and cordage to build a lean-to camp, making sure it’s sufficiently insulated and camouflaged from the outside. Remember, a sturdy shelter is key to survival's safety and mental state while in any wilderness situation.
